Actually, it's not how LD_LIBRARY_PATH works. $ LD_LIBRARY_PATH=/path/that/does/not/exist/ /bin/echo Hi there Hi there It is the way it works for PATH in all shells (not just bash), but this is a different matter because your shell environment (often a login or profile script) provides a default, sensible value for PATH. $ echo $PATH /usr/local/bin:/usr/bin:/bin:/usr/games $ echo $LD_LIBRARY_PATH WINEDLLPATH should certainly behave more like LD_LIBRARY_PATH than PATH, but wine should always follow the same DLL search pattern as Windows.
